Title: Digital Communication Cable Testing
Digital communication cable testing is crucial for ensuring the integrity and performance of cables used in modern digital systems. With the increasing demand for high-speed, reliable data transmission, it has become essential to identify and eliminate any potential weaknesses or defects in these cables.Testing digital communication cables involves a range of procedures to evaluate their mechanical, electrical, and environmental properties. This ensures that they are suitable for their intended application, such as connecting computers, servers, or other digital devices. The tests also help to identify any potential interference or signal degradation that could affect data transmission.One of the most important aspects of digital communication cable testing is measuring the cable’s electrical performance. This includes assessing its resistance, capacitance, and inductance, which are all crucial for ensuring a stable and reliable data signal. Additionally, testing also involves checking the mechanical properties of the cable, such as its tensile strength and flexibility, to ensure it can withstand the rigors of its intended environment.Environmental testing is also crucial for digital communication cables. This ensures that the cables can withstand the temperatures, humidity, and other environmental conditions they are expected to encounter during their operational life. By simulating these conditions in a controlled environment, it is possible to identify any potential issues before the cables are deployed in their final application.In conclusion, digital communication cable testing is a vital part of ensuring the integrity and performance of these crucial components in modern digital systems. By carefully evaluating their mechanical, electrical, and environmental properties, it is possible to identify and eliminate any potential weaknesses or defects before they become a problem in the field.
Digital communication cables are essential for transmitting information over long distances, connecting devices in a network or providing internet connectivity to homes and businesses. To ensure the reliability and performance of these cables, it is crucial to conduct thorough testing during the manufacturing process. This article will explore the various stages of digital communication cable testing, from initial inspection to final shipment.
1、Initial Inspection
The first step in digital communication cable testing is initial inspection. This stage involves examining the cable for any visible defects, such as cracks, cuts or abrasions. The insulation and jacket materials are also inspected to ensure they meet the specified standards. Additionally, the cable is checked for proper identification markings, including the manufacturer’s Name, Model Number, Length and other relevant information.
2、Electrical Testing
Once the initial inspection is completed, the cable undergoes electrical testing to evaluate its electrical characteristics. This testing includes measuring the resistance, capacitance and inductance of the cable. The resistance test ensures that the cable has good electrical continuity, while the capacitance and inductance tests evaluate the cable’s ability to store and release electrical energy. These tests are crucial for assessing the cable’s performance in a network environment.
3、Mechanical Testing
Mechanical testing is conducted to evaluate the physical strength and durability of the digital communication cable. This testing includes tensile strength tests, which measure the force required to break the cable, and flexural tests, which evaluate the cable’s resistance to bending. These tests are important for ensuring that the cable can withstand the rigors of installation and long-term use.
4、Environmental Testing
Environmental testing is a crucial stage in digital communication cable testing. This testing includes exposure to different environmental conditions, such as high temperatures, low temperatures, humidity and UV radiation. The cable is tested to ensure it maintains its performance and integrity under these extreme conditions. This testing is particularly important for cables that will be used in outdoor or industrial environments.
5、Final Testing and Shipment
Once all of the testing stages are completed, the digital communication cable undergoes final testing to ensure it meets all of the specified standards and requirements. This testing may include a combination of electrical, mechanical and environmental tests to verify the cable’s overall performance. Once the final testing is completed, the cable is packaged and shipped to its destination, either directly to a customer or to a distributor for further processing.
Digital communication cable testing is a crucial process that ensures the reliability and performance of these essential components in network systems and internet connectivity. By conducting thorough testing at every stage of production, manufacturers can ensure that their cables meet the highest standards and requirements, providing customers with high-quality products that are designed to last.
